Expert Review
This role at Spieldenner Financial Group offers work remotely as a sales representative. The success in this position is largely dependent on your ability to engage with customers and follow the provided training. If you’re self-motivated and ready to put in the effort, there’s significant potential for earnings.
The commission-based structure means that your income will fluctuate based on your sales performance. This can be attractive for high performers but may be challenging for those who prefer a steady paycheck. success is influenced by the insurance needs in your chosen geographic area, which can vary widely.
Training is provided, allowing new hires to build the necessary skills to succeed. However, it’s crucial to remain disciplined and proactive, as the remote nature of the job requires a strong work ethic. According to the company's posting, employees are encouraged to engage with a diverse range of customers, dynamic work environment.
this position is best for individuals who thrive in a flexible, performance-driven setting and are willing to embrace the challenges of remote sales. Potential candidates should consider their comfort level with sales pressure and commission-based income before applying.
